تحويل XLS XLSX إلى JSON في Java

يتم استخدام ملفات XLS و XLSX بشكل كبير لتخزين البيانات الصغيرة أو الكبيرة الحجم. يمكنك أيضًا معالجة البيانات ومعالجتها عن طريق إجراء عمليات مختلفة. ومع ذلك ، في بعض الحالات ، يجب عليك تحويل بيانات Excel إلى تنسيق JSON ، كما هو الحال في تطبيقات الويب. لإجراء هذا التحويل برمجيًا ، توضح هذه المقالة كيفية تحويل ملف Excel XLS أو XLSX إلى JSON في Java.

Java API لتحويل XLS إلى JSON

لتحويل ملفات Excel XLS أو XLSX إلى تنسيق JSON ، سنستخدم Aspose.Cells for Java. إنها واجهة برمجة تطبيقات قوية تحتوي على مجموعة مذهلة من الميزات لإنشاء مستندات جداول البيانات ومعالجتها. بالإضافة إلى ذلك ، فإنه يوفر تحويلًا عالي الجودة لمستندات جداول البيانات إلى تنسيقات أخرى. يمكنك تنزيل JAR الخاص به أو تثبيته مباشرة باستخدام تكوينات Maven التالية.

مخزن:

<repository>
	<id>AsposeJavaAPI</id>
	<name>Aspose Java API</name>
	<url>https://repository.aspose.com/repo/</url>
</repository>

الاعتماد:

<dependency>
	<groupId>com.aspose</groupId>
	<artifactId>aspose-cells</artifactId>
	<version>22.6</version>
</dependency>

قم بتحويل ملف XLS إلى JSON في Java

Aspose.Cells for Java يسهل عليك تحويل ملف Excel إلى تنسيق JSON. لهذا ، ما عليك سوى تحميل ملف XLS أو XLSX وحفظه بتنسيق JSON. فيما يلي خطوات تحويل ملف XLS إلى JSON في Java.

  • قم بتحميل ملف XLS باستخدام فئة مصنف.

  • احفظ XLS بتنسيق JSON باستخدام طريقة Workbook.save().

يوضح نموذج التعليمات البرمجية التالي كيفية حفظ ملف XLS بتنسيق JSON في Java.

import  com.aspose.cells.Workbook;     

// قم بتحميل ملف Excel XLS أو XLSX
Workbook workbook = new Workbook("input.xls");

// ملف Sava XLS كملف JSON
workbook.save("Output.json");

احصل على رخصة مجانية

يمكنك الحصول على ترخيص مؤقت مجاني لاستخدام Aspose.Cells لـ Java بدون قيود تقييم.

استنتاج

في هذه المقالة ، تعلمت كيفية تحويل ملفات XLS أو XLSX إلى JSON برمجيًا في Java. أظهر نموذج الكود كيف يمكنك دمج تحويل XLS أو XLSX إلى JSON في تطبيقات Java الخاصة بك. بالإضافة إلى ذلك ، يمكنك زيارة التوثيق لاستكشاف الميزات الأخرى لـ Aspose.Cells for Java. يمكنك أيضًا مشاركة أسئلتك أو استفساراتك معنا عبر المنتدى.

أنظر أيضا